2014 Pax Syrah The Hermit - USA, California, North Coast (5/1/2018)The bottle showed very well as a pop and pour, with lots of red/black fruit, savory depth and a clean, flavorful finish with a moderate level of tannin. The level of fruit makes it easy to drink now, and provides stuffing for moderate aging. I would expect this could be better in 2-4 years, but would not use it for long keeping. There's no need, as it's fun to drink.
